Easy hiking trails in Reserva Natural De La Sociedad Civil Las Aves El Dorado traverse a diverse landscape within the Sierra Nevada de Santa Marta, Colombia. The region features lush mountain forests, ranging from subtropical wet forests at lower elevations to sub-Andean and high Andean elements higher up. Hikers encounter varied terrain, including hills and areas with significant epiphytism, offering panoramic views of the mountains and the Caribbean Sea.

The Masaya Casas Viejas is a boutique hostel and eco-lodge in the Magdalena region, nestled in the heart of the 1,235-hectare Finca La Victoria coffee farm. It is located about 30 minutes from the town of Minca in the mountains of the Sierra Nevada de Santa Marta.

Minca is a small eco-village in the foothills of the Sierra Nevada de Santa Marta, known for its cool climate, rivers and waterfalls like Pozo Azul and Marinka, and trails offering sweeping views of Santa Marta. It's an ideal destination for leisurely hikes through tropical forest, with options to visit coffee and cacao farms. Wear comfortable shoes and bring water, as many trails start from the village and have wet or steep sections.

The Sierra Nevada de Santa Marta region generally experiences a dry season from December to March, which is often considered ideal for hiking due to more stable weather conditions. However, the diverse ecosystems mean pleasant hiking can be found year-round, with varying conditions.

The El Dorado Nature Reserve is a biodiversity hotspot, especially for birds. While on easy trails, you might spot various bird species, including some endemic to the Sierra Nevada de Santa Marta. Keep an eye out for other wildlife such as monkeys, lizards, and a variety of insects.

As the reserve is a protected area managed by ProAves, visitors typically contribute to conservation efforts through an entrance fee or by staying at their facilities. It's advisable to check with the reserve's official channels for the most current information on entry requirements and permits.
